Interference
Noise interference on your Parent Unit
• Your Camera and Parent Units may be too close to each other. Move them
farther apart.
• Make sure that there is at least 3 to 6 feet between the 2 units to avoid audio
feedback.
• The Camera Unit may go out of range if it is too far away. Move the Camera
Unit closer to the Parent Unit.
• Make sure that the Camera and Parent Units are not near other electrical
equipment, such as a television, computer or cordless/mobile telephone.

If you forgot your password
• If you do not remember your password, tap Forgot Password and submit your
e-mail address. A new password will be sent to your e-mail address
immediately.
